Traditional/Ethnobotanical uses Lemon verbena has been used as a medicinal plant for centuries, touted for use as an antispasmodic, antipyretic (fever reducer), carminative, sedative, stomachic, and antimicrobial. Little or no research is available regarding its medicinal use. The leaves and flowering tops are used in teas and as beverage flavors. Its fragrance is used in perfumery.
